Common Problems with Windows and Doors
Windows and doors can experience a variety of concerns with time. Knowing these common issues can assist house owners take prompt action, improving both the longevity and effectiveness of their components.
Normal Issues EncounteredDrafts: Poor insulation can allow cold air in and warm air out, resulting in increased energy costs.Problem in Operation: Windows and doors might end up being stuck or hard to open due to swelling from humidity or other aspects.Broken Seals: Double-glazed windows can develop broken seals that jeopardize insulation.Squeaky Hinges: Doors often struggle with squeaks due to damaged hinges or lack of lubrication.Cracked Glass: External elements such as hail or flying debris can lead to broken or broken glass panes.Decomposing Frames: Wooden frames can rot due to extended exposure to wetness.Misalignment: Doors may become misaligned, causing spaces that enable bugs or moisture to go into.Condensation: Moisture in between glass panes shows a failed seal, affecting insulation and clearness.Issue TypeSignsPossible CausesDraftsFeel cold air around windows/doorsPoor insulation or worn weather removingDifficulty in OperationSticking or difficult to openSwelling from humidity or dirt buildupBroken SealsCondensation between glass panesFailures in adhesive or sealantSqueaky HingesNoise when opening/closing doorsWorn-out hinges or lack of lubricationBroken GlassNoticeable cracks or shatteringHail or impact damageRotting FramesFlaking paint, soft woodLong exposure to wetnessMisalignmentSpaces or irregular closingSettling of the homeCondensationWetness caught between panesStopped working sealsImportance of Timely Repairs

Understanding the expenses related to doors and window repairs can assist property owners budget plan effectively. The following table lays out typical repair costs:
Repair TypeApproximated Cost RangeWeatherstripping₤ 5 - ₤ 20 per windowLubrication of Hinges₤ 10 - ₤ 30Glass Replacement₤ 100 - ₤ 500 per paneFrame Replacement₤ 200 - ₤ 1000 per windowProfessional Repair Service₤ 75 - ₤ 150 per hour
Keep in mind: Costs can differ based on location, the intricacy of the repair, and the materials used.
Preventative Maintenance Tips
To increase the life-span of doors and windows, routine maintenance is crucial. Here are some proactive steps property owners can take:
